Summary
A vulnerability was found in Microsoft Visual Studio Code up to 1.132.0. It has been classified as problematic. The affected element is an unknown function. The manipulation leads to authorization. This vulnerability is referenced as CVE-2026-58650. The attack can only be performed from a local environment. No exploit is available.
Details
A vulnerability was found in Microsoft Visual Studio Code up to 1.132.0. It has been rated as problematic. This issue affects an unknown code block. The manipulation with an unknown input leads to a authorization vulnerability. Using CWE to declare the problem leads to CWE-639. The system's authorization functionality does not prevent one user from gaining access to another user's data or record by modifying the key value identifying the data.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
Authorization bypass through user-controlled key in Visual Studio Code allows an unauthorized attacker to bypass a security feature locally.
It is possible to read the advisory at msrc.microsoft.com. The identification of this vulnerability is CVE-2026-58650 since 07/01/2026. The exploitation is known to be easy. Attacking locally is a requirement. The technical details are unknown and an exploit is not publicly available. The pricing for an exploit might be around USD $0-$5k at the moment (estimation calculated on 08/19/2026).
Upgrading to version 1.132.1 eliminates this vulnerability.
